GTA: San Andreas Goes Live for Windows Phone 8 Devices
The most awaited game on Windows Phone is now live on the store, yup its the GTA San Andreas which many of you eagerly wanted to get your hands dirty with. The game has been priced at supersonic $6.99 and also the fastest game you ever had downloaded because it will start downloading the 2.5GB of game data once you have it from the store.

In case you don’t know, the game is built around the time of 90’s in Los Santos, San Andreas, a city tearing itself apart with gang trouble. Features of the game:
- Remastered, high-resolution graphics built specifically for mobile including lighting enhancements, an enriched color palette and improved character models.
- Dual analog stick controls for full camera and movement control
- Three different control schemes and customizable controls with contextual options to display buttons only when you need them.
- Tailor your visual experience with adjustable graphic settings
The game includes 70 hours of game play and even though it says the device is not supported for devices other than 1520, 1320, 822, 820, 810, HTC: 8XT, I was able to download it for Lumia 1020. Others should be able to do the same.
One of the biggest disappointment right now is no Xbox Live Integration but according to our expert Zee, Its going to come within a month. We hop the same.
Your phone should be connected to WIFI and on power mode for the download to complete. There seems to be a resume support option available but you still need to confirm.
